POLICOSANOL - for healthy cholesterol levels

There is now a natural substance that may lower 'bad' LDL cholesterol, raise 'good' HDL cholesterol and balance total cholesterol as effectively as some leading pharmaceuticals. Natural Factors’ Policosanol is a very safe substance derived from the outer wax of the sugarcane plant. Excellent research and clinical trials show that the fatty alcohols in Policosanol are safe and have a beneficial effect on cholesterol.

In placebo-controlled trials, research showed that patients who took Policosanol once a day with the evening meal for 24 weeks lowered their LDL serum cholesterol between l8.5 and 25.6 percent. This is quite a significant reduction.

Policosanol is exceptionally safe. Clinical trials show that elderly persons, diabetics and those with liver damage can safely take Policosanol. Currently, studies show that Policosanol does not affect blood thinning and there is no interaction between Policosanol and blood-thinning medications such as warfarin. It is not recommended for pregnant or lactating women.

Everyone with a high risk for cardiovascular disease should consider using more fruits, vegetables, grains and legumes in place of red meat and saturated fat. Consider incorporating a daily multi vitamin that includes the important homocysteine-lowering B Vitamins, as well as extra Vitamins C, E, and omega-three fish oils or flaxseed oil.
